Output 101ba28d55df990de060dd60ca06bee9aa502c61f9a6da502e91531dfd905669:0

value
148000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70e9d8a0bb254e3ff9ae9a456f3073465cd67f6 OP_EQUAL
address
3QDLLRMqk6JSmjHWSvTW6FPZdaa5fnJyua
transaction
101ba28d55df990de060dd60ca06bee9aa502c61f9a6da502e91531dfd905669
spent
true